Christmas Tree Shops Site of Arson

An employee of the Orange store allegedly started a fire in the bathroom while customers were shopping.


A West Haven man employed by the reportedly started a fire in the 200 Indian River Road store while customers were inside.

According to police, the man, who they identified as Manuel Aviles, 23, lit an aerosol can on fire in the bathroom and stuck it into the ceiling tiles. The alleged incident took place at 2:38 p.m. on June 16, police said.

The Orange Volunteer Fire Department extinguished the fire, police said, while officers took Aviles in custody.

He was charged with first-degree arson, first-degree reckless endangerment, and first-degree criminal mischief. Aviles was held on a $100,000 bond and was scheduled to appear in court on June 18.
